Default help with traction and esp lights staying on

Have a 2010 2 door Jk. Its is stock no major mods. The other day driving on the parkway at about 70 mph the traction and esp lights came on. Jeep drove totally normal but the lights are still on. I have about 37k on the odo so I'm out of warranty. Anyone know what this might be and if there's a cheap fix before I am forced to take it to the dealer? Thanks in advance. Oh also its a manual if that matters.

First thing check that you steering wheel is perfectly straight. If it's off center it can cause your problem. If it's straight then you need to buy a quality scanner that reads abs codes or take it somewhere to have them read. It's probably a speed sensor or bad unit bearing. The code will tell you which one has the problem. Their are many threads on this if you search.
